Waterloo Regional Police Investigating an Arson in Cambridge

Waterloo Regional Police are continuing to investigate an arson in Cambridge.

On June 22, 2026, at approximately 5:20 a.m., police received a report of a motorcycle engulfed in flames in a parking lot on Hespeler Road near Can-Amera Parkway. 

Firefighters quickly extinguished the flames, and there were no reported physical injuries.

The investigation is ongoing by WRPS’ General Investigations Unit.
